Bellovin" <smb () cs columbia edu> Date: January 4, 2006 11:56:43 AM EST To: dave () farber net Subject: Re: [IP] Key Bumping Let me urge people to read http://www.toool.nl/bumping.pdf , referenced from a previous link. For one thing, it's not a new attack; it's been known for >50 years. It also explains in more detail how to do it, why it works, and notes that there are some lock designs that are immune. --Steven M.
